With the presidential election less than half a year away, evidence is everywhere that the right is planning to end the American experiment in representative government if it fails to legitimately return the twice impeached, four-times indicted former President Donald Trump to the White House.
Fox News and MAGA media institutionalized the lie that Trump won the 2020 presidential election. Now, the disinformation ecosystem which revolves around Fox is telegraphing a plan to reject the results of the 2024 election if Trump loses. They do this by priming their audience to disbelieve the election results and to take action in response.
Their formula: keep viewers in a state of terror that President Joe Biden is a dictator; valorize the January 6 insurrectionists; flood the right-wing information ecosystem with lies and conspiracy theories about Democrats tainting past election results; and then perpetually warning that the 2024 election will be rife with fraud.
Less than four years after he attempted a coup to remain in office, Trump will once again be the Republican presidential nominee. Trump has made it clear that he won’t accept the election results if he loses and MAGA propagandists have a playbook they created and then carefully honed over years of work to delegitimize the election results in that situation.
